The Islander Posted May 12, 2008 #2 Share Posted May 12, 2008 If you are going to St. John and then plan on some shopping when you get back then it will likely be in Havensight. The shops downtown/Charlotte Amalie generally close half day on Sundays, so close around 1pm, some stay open until 3pm. Yes there are a good bit of shops in Havensight. And there is Port of Sale right next door and then Yacht Haven Grande right next to that. Yacht Haven Grande is more upscale shopping. They are all very close and its easy to walk between them. --Islander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
